Off-line programming of placement feeders

The Dima off-line programming station provides the possibility of preparing the next production run on the Hybrid pick & place systems without interfering with the current production run, reportedly reducing changeover times to only a few minutes. The Dima feeders contain information about its components, the amounts of parts, the alarm level and the pick-up position. This data can be entered into the feeder using the programming unit. After a feeder has been programmed, it can be directly inserted into any Hybrid machine. This can be done during production without interrupting the placement process. The programming station together with the feeders therefore provides the option to already prepare the next job while the equipment still places parts. Feeders can be added or taken out without stopping. The only step still needed after a previous job is done is selecting a program file and possibly adjusting the conveyor width before starting the next production run. The off-line programming station comes with a feeder insert mechanism similar to the slots on the placer, to be placed on any desk. Tape feeders of all widths and the vibration cassettes can be programmed. The system is supplied with PC, programming software, frame-grabber card, monitor and camera with stand.
